[QUOTE="Coz, post: 15885336, member: 184704"] The GT500 mounts match to pre 2011 struts. I don't believe there is any issue with any S197 spring. If you bought the Koni's for a 2014 you can't use the GT500 mounts. By the way, there are two different Steeda HD mounts. If you get them make sure you order the right set. You can try reusing your front mounts but that would require double installation time and effort if you subsequently upgraded the mounts. You would also require an extra alignment. If you do reuse the originals, be very careful when dissembling the strut/spring assembly. Beyond the safety issue of a compressed spring, the OEM strut mounts can come apart if you are not careful. Then you have little ball bearings all over the place. CC plates will give you more adjustability but may transmit more NVH. The Steeda mounts incorporate a polyurethane bushing that isolates much of that. By the way, you must use the bottom half of the OEM strut mounts (pry them apart if they aren't already) and use them with Steeda Mounts. [/QUOTE]
